I guess for contracts there are other offers but for now I want to buy data on a pay as you go basis as I am not using the mobile all the time, only on occasion.
Have had a bad time with rwgmobile even though they offer the best price that I have found so far. Constant service issues and non existent support to resolve the problems.
I have seen it written that so long as you don't need any support then they are fine but things have never gone smoothly in the few months I have used it so support intervention is often required.
I bought another 5gb topup. It was a sunday so thought it may be activated on the next working day. I checked at that time and the data balance seemed to have been added but then thereafter disappeared again with no indication of me having an active bundle. Of course due to non existent customer support there is little further I can do.
Looking on trustpilot and other replies on this forum it seems par for the course.
As yet though I have been unable to find a competitive pay as you go data option from other options.
The best I have found is 1p mobile so far who offer £7.50 for 4gb. Certainly that is much more than £5 for 5gb but what is the latter worth if I am unable to get it to work consistently and no help. That is like having no service at all. So better the former with proper service and support.
I don't want a rolling monthly deal as yet since I am still using my mum's internet as my main connection. Once I leave then I would look into that but that point has not arrived yet so pay as you go works better for me for now.
